Approximately 50 upper extremity revascularizations or replantations are carried our each year in Tays. Tays is one of the only three hospitals in Finland which provide around-the-clock replantation emergency services. Hand surgery is an independent medical specialty in Finland and most hand surgeons are not directly involved in general orthopedic or plastic surgery practice. All bone and soft tissue injuries of the wrist and hand are treated by hand surgeons, while, for example, some distal radius fractures are operated by hand surgeons and others by orthopedic surgeons depending on the fracture pattern and patient flow between departments.
